2025年开源素材库建设趋势及技术选型分析

首页 / 新闻资讯 / 2025年开源素材库建设趋势及技术选型分

2025年开源素材库建设趋势及技术选型分析

📅 2026-05-24 🔖 源码分享暖冬的源码分享,源码分享,程序源码,代码资源,技术分享,开源素材

2025年,开源生态从“野蛮生长”进入“精耕细作”时代。作为深耕**技术分享**领域的**源码分享暖冬的源码分享**,我们观察到:开发者对素材库的需求已不再是简单的“代码堆砌”,而是对**程序源码**的合规性、可维护性及架构前瞻性提出了更高要求。很多团队在自建素材库时,往往陷入“重复造轮子”与“维护成本失控”的双重困局。

当前素材库建设的三大痛点

第一,代码资源碎片化。来自不同仓库的**开源素材**缺乏统一的版本管理与依赖追踪,导致项目集成时“水土不服”。第二,许可证合规风险。据2024年Linux基金会报告,超过40%的企业因误用GPL/AGPL协议代码而面临法律纠纷。第三,技术栈迭代滞后。许多素材库仍停留在React 17、Spring Boot 2.x等旧版,无法适应Serverless与Edge Computing的架构演进。

技术选型核心:从“存储”到“服务”的跃迁

2025年的趋势是,将素材库从静态的“文件仓库”升级为动态的“智能服务底座”。我们的**源码分享**团队在内部实践中,重点评估了以下三个方向:

  • 语义化元数据引擎:抛弃传统标签系统,改用基于图数据库的语义检索。例如,当用户搜索“高并发组件”时,系统能自动关联到Nginx模块、Redis哨兵配置、Go协程池等**代码资源**,而非仅靠关键词匹配。
  • 自动化合规扫描:集成FOSSA或Snyk工具,在代码入库时自动扫描许可证与CVE漏洞。这一举措让**源码分享暖冬的源码分享**平台上的素材合规率提升至98.7%。
  • 运行时沙箱验证:对提交的**程序源码**进行容器化快速编译与测试,确保示例代码在主流环境下可执行。这直接降低了开发者“下载即报错”的挫败感。

实践建议:分层架构与渐进式迁移

不建议一次性推翻旧系统。我们推荐采用“三明治”策略:底层保留Git LFS作为原始**开源素材**存储,中间层用WebAssembly隔离运行时依赖,上层构建RESTful API接口供CI/CD流水线调用。例如,将常用算法库(排序、加密、图像处理)编译为WASM模块,体积缩小60%,加载速度提升3倍。同时,建立技术分享社区的“代码评审团”,每季度对Top 100热门素材进行质量审计,淘汰僵尸资源。

最后,回归本质:开源素材库不是陈列馆,而是开发者生产力的加速器。**源码分享暖冬的源码分享**将持续关注Rust与Zig等系统级语言在素材库底层的应用潜力,以及AI辅助代码补全与素材推荐的无缝结合。2025年的建设重心,将是从“拥有代码”转向“驾驭代码”——让每一行**程序源码**都能在合适的场景下,被精准、安全、高效地复用。这不仅是技术问题,更是对开发者生态的一份责任。

相关推荐

📄

2024年程序源码资源库精选:暖冬分享的开源素材与代码资源盘点

2026-05-09

📄

程序源码功能模块化设计:提升代码复用率的技术实践

2026-05-08

📄

程序源码项目性能优化核心要点与实践指南

2026-05-21

📄

2024年开源代码许可协议变更解读及应对策略

2026-05-28

📄

基于Spring Boot的企业级源码项目架构设计与实践

2026-05-07

📄

程序源码常见错误类型诊断与高效修复方法

2026-05-15